:: == ASSUMPTIONS ==
:: - this script is in the same directory as your CSV file
:: - your CSV lines are in the following order:
::   file_name;title;description;category;tags;recording_date
:: - Your descriptions do not contain semicolons
@echo off

set video_folder="C:\path\to\your\video\folder"

:: If your videos and csv file are in the same directory, you don't need the pushd or popd
:: Also, I couldn't get line continuation to work inside of the for loop, so everything
:: MUST be all on the same line.
pushd %video_folder%
for /f "tokens=1-6 delims=;" %%A in (vids.csv) do (
    youtube-upload  title="%%~B"  description="%%~C"  category="%%~D"  tags="%%~E"  recording-date="%%~F"  default-language="en"  default-audio-language="en"  client-secrets=client-secrets.json  credentials-file=client_secrets.json "%%~A"
)
popd
pause

Once you are into Python you might like to investigate the YouTube API which can be accessed directly from Python.

To get started I'd use the fact that youtube-upload could in fact be loaded as a python module, then instead of calling subprocess you could import youtube-upload and call youtube-upload.main(commandline).

实用程序可以是这样的:

#!python
"""
Upload media files specified in a CSV file to YouTube using youtube-upload script.

CSV File exported from Excel (i.e. commas properly quoted)
First line contains upload parameters as column headers
Subsequent lines contain per media file values for the corresponding options.
e.g.
file,description,category,tags...
test.mp4,A.S. Mutter,A.S. Mutter plays Beethoven,Music,"mutter, beethoven"
etc...

"""
import csv
import subprocess

def upload(csvfile):
    with open(csvfile) as f:
        for info in csv.DictReader(f):
            info.update({'client-secrets':'client_secrets.json', 'credentials-file':'client_secrets.json'})
            commandline = ['youtube-upload'] + [' {0}="{1}"'.format(k,v) for k,v in info.items()]
            #print commandline
            subprocess.call(commandline) 

def main():
    import argparse
    p = argparse.ArgumentParser(description='youtube upload the media files specified in a CSV file')
    p.add_argument('-f', ' csvfile', default='vids.csv', 
        help='file path of CSV file containing list of media to upload')
    args = p.parse_args()

    upload(args.csvfile)

if __name__ == '__main__':
    main()
